Compare Lodi to West New York

This post compares Lodi, New Jersey to West New York, New Jersey across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.

Dimension Lodi (borough) West New York (town)
Population 24,805 53,345
Income (median) $43,424 $36,051
Home Value (median) $369,800 $316,200
White 71% 59%
Black 7% 3%
Asian 11% 6%
With Kids 33% 33%
Age (median) 37 34
Rentals 59% 79%
